**Q: Why does Ferrowick sit a bloom filter in front of the Kestrel KV store, and what should I check in review?**

A: The filter short-circuits reads for keys that definitely don't exist, cutting disk lookups by roughly 80%. When reviewing, verify the false-positive rate stays configurable, that filter rebuilds are triggered after compaction, and that deletes never rely on the filter alone. To run the gated integration suite locally, unlock the Kestrel test vault with the recovery passphrase below.

unlock words, yajop-faweg: holwyn-fraeth

Welcome to the Brindlework partner program. Plugin authors receive nightly builds via the partner SFTP drop hosted by our Calverton facility. Uploads are validated against the manifest schema before distribution, and rejected files are quarantined for 72 hours. If the drop account ever locks, recovery requires the passphrase shown below.

recovery phrase for fahof-fawip: casael-fenael-wenix

## Tilecrane prefetcher: restart procedure

If prefetch lag on the Harrowfield region exceeds 10 minutes, drain the queue before restarting. Do not clear the disk cache; warm tiles take hours to rebuild. Check that the upstream Mapspool endpoint is healthy first — restarting against a dead upstream floods retries. After restart, watch hit-rate for 15 minutes; below 80% means the ring hash is misaligned and you should page the on-call lead. The prefetcher reads its configuration at startup; current values are as follows.

service settings:
FRAMIR_LOG_LEVEL=debug
FRAMIR_METRICS_HOST=metrics.framir.tolvaqcorp.corp
FRAMIR_POOL_SIZE=16

CHANGELOG — Tellhurst Timetabler v2.9. Renamed SOLVER_DB_PASS to TIMETABLE_STORE_SECRET for consistency with the other store vars. Old name still read until v3.0, warning logged. Deploy scripts in the scheduler repo already updated; the Kestrelfield pilot cluster needs a manual edit before Friday. No value change, rename only. The line in each node's env file should now read as follows.

env line for yahaf-kageg: VAULT_KEY5=978f5